Before you commit to a built-in bench, consider the sun’s path. While beautiful, you can’t move permanent seating if the afternoon sun becomes unbearable or if you want to shift your view. Think about how the light hits your patio throughout the day before drawing up plans for anything architectural.

You can achieve the look of a modern block fire pit for less by utilizing concrete landscaping blocks from your local home improvement store. Stack them, secure with construction adhesive, and cap with a smooth concrete or stone slab. This DIY approach can bring a similar aesthetic for a fraction of the cost, often under $300 for materials if you’re sourcing blocks on sale.

When designing built-in elements like a bench, always consider the finished height of your seating. A standard outdoor bench height is around 18 inches, including the cushion. This ensures comfortable lounging and makes it effortless to hop on and off. Please remember to test out a mock-up with cushions before finalizing the design.

While stunning, concrete fire pits and outdoor sofas can be incredibly heavy. Moving them for cleaning or rearranging is a major undertaking. Furthermore, concrete can crack over time with harsh freeze-thaw cycles if not properly sealed and maintained. Be prepared for occasional resealing.

Rooftop setups like this look amazing but demand careful planning. Weight distribution is critical for structural integrity, and wind can be a major factor for fire pits and even lighter furniture. Always consult with a structural engineer and consider wind-resistant furniture and fire pit models designed for higher elevations.

Want to recreate the gravel and stepping stone look yourself? It’s easier than you think!

  1. Lay down landscape fabric to prevent weeds.
  2. Edge the area with a border material like metal or plastic.
  3. Spread a 2-3 inch layer of decorative gravel.
  4. Place your stepping stones, ensuring they’re level and spaced for comfortable walking.
